A well-designed, professionally laid driveway is one of the home improvements most likely to increase a property's kerb appeal and perceived value. Estate agents consistently identify off-street parking as a desirable feature in UK property markets, and a smart, well-maintained driveway makes a strong first impression on buyers and visitors alike.
Beyond aesthetics, a properly installed driveway with good drainage protects the structure of your property by directing surface water away from the building. Permeable surfaces contribute to reducing localised flood risk, which is increasingly valued in South West as rainfall patterns change. Driveway Repairs and Restoration in Redmonsford
- Tarmac patching and pothole repair
- Sunken block paving, lifting, re-levelling and re-laying
- Cracked concrete repair
- Edge restraint repair and replacement
- Oil stain treatment
- Resin-bound surface patch repair
Many driveway problems in Redmonsford can be addressed with targeted repairs rather than full replacement. A driveway specialist will assess whether the sub-base is sound before recommending the most cost-effective approach. Getting a written repair assessment first can save significant expense.

What a Driveway Quote Should Itemise
A comprehensive driveway quote from a Driveway Specialists in Redmonsford should clearly set out: the area to be covered; excavation depth and disposal of spoil; sub-base specification (depth and material); edge restraint type and detail; surface material, product name and specification; gradient and drainage provisions; any dropped kerb application costs; additional elements such as lighting or steps; payment schedule and deposit terms; and the scope and duration of any workmanship guarantee.
If a quote does not address all of these elements, ask for a revised version before comparing it against other proposals. Quotes that omit sub-base detail or drainage provision may look cheaper but are likely to exclude significant costs that will appear either as variations during the job or as early failure requiring remedial work at your expense.
Frequently Asked Questions, Driveway Planning Permission in Redmonsford
In England, replacing a front garden with a permeable surface (such as permeable block paving, resin-bound gravel, or gravel) does not require planning permission. Non-permeable surfaces larger than 5m² do require planning permission unless the water drains to a lawn or border on your property.
A permeable surface allows rainwater to pass through it directly into the ground. Examples include permeable concrete block paving, resin-bound gravel (not resin-bonded), and loose gravel. Standard tarmac and concrete are non-permeable.
Conservation area designation can affect what changes you are permitted to make to the front of your property. Check with Redmonsford's local planning authority before proceeding with any driveway work if your property is in a conservation area.
Widening a driveway may be subject to the same rules as installing a new one. If the additional area takes you over the 5m² non-permeable threshold, or if widening requires a new or widened dropped kerb, separate permissions are needed.
